/**
* A CodeGem is a FunctionalAgentGem which is defined from code which can be modified.
* @author Luke Evans
*/
public final class CodeGem extends Gem implements CompositionNode.Lambda, NamedGem {

    /** Listener for definition change events on this gem */
    private CodeGemDefinitionChangeListener definitionChangeListener;
   
    /**
     * A default name for a code gem.
     * This is needed to pass validation on creation, but we shouldn't see ever see this in the GemCutter.
     */
    private static final String DEFAULT_NAME = "unassignedCodeGem";
   
    /** Unqualified name of the code gem */
    private String unqualifiedName;
   
    /** Fully qualified code which this gem is responsible for. */
    private String qualifiedCode;
   
    /** Code visible to the user. This is a version of the qualified code which may contain unqualified identifiers. */
    private String visibleCode;

    //
    // Definition of the pseudo-gem entity.
    // The size of the arguments array gives the number of named arguments.
    // The type of the pseudo-entity is arg1type -> arg2type -> ... -> argntype -> codeResultType.
    //
   
    /** Arguments used in the codegem */
    private Argument.NameTypePair[] arguments = new Argument.NameTypePair[0];
   
    /** Result type of the code expression; null if broken. */
    private TypeExpr codeResultType;
   
    /** Gem broken state (appearance to indicate incompleteness) */
    private boolean broken;
   
    /*
     * Keys for fields in map used with state editable interface
     */
    private static final String BROKEN_KEY = "BrokenStateKey";
    private static final String INPUT_PARTS_KEY = "InputPartsStateKey";
    private static final String VISIBLECODE_KEY = "VisibleCodeStateKey";
    private static final String QUALIFICATIONMAP_KEY = "QualificationMapStateKey";
    private static final String ARGUMENTS_KEY = "ArgumentsStateKey";
    private static final String CODE_RESULT_TYPE_KEY = "CodeResultTypeStateKey";
    private static final String UNQUALIFIED_NAME_KEY = "UnqualifiedNameKey";
    private static final String QUALIFIED_CODE_KEY = "QualifiedCodeKey";
   
    /** Symbol mapping from unqualified to qualified names */
    private CodeQualificationMap qualificationMap;
   
   
    /**
     * Constructor for a CodeGem.
     */
    public CodeGem() {
        // Initialize with no inputs.
        super(0);

        setName(DEFAULT_NAME);
       
        // Create an empty qualification map
        qualificationMap = new CodeQualificationMap();
       
        // Initialize code and arguments to nothing
        qualifiedCode = "";
        visibleCode = "";

        // As this constructor creates an empty code object, this gem must start out broken
        setBroken(true);
    }

    /**
     * Obtain the code contribution of this CompositionNode, assuming this node is of an
     * appropriate code contributing type.
     * @return the code contribution
     */
    public String getLambda() {
        // CodeGems are lambda expressions.  Return the validated code only

        //todoBI remove this (taken from SupercombinatorFromCode.makeLambda())
        /*
         // Need to omit the trailing semicolon on the body
         String body;
         int lastChar = qualifiedCode.length() - 1;
         if (qualifiedCode.charAt(lastChar) == ';') {
         body = qualifiedCode.substring(0, lastChar);
         } else {
         body = qualifiedCode;
         }
         */
       
        String body = qualifiedCode;
       
        //constants such as "abc" are not written out as \ -> "abc", since this is invalid CAL syntax.
        if (arguments.length == 0) {
            return body;
        }
       
        // Create the root of a lambda definition
        StringBuilder lambda = new StringBuilder("\\");
       
        // Add formal parameters
        for (int i = 0; i < arguments.length; i++) {       
            // Get this argument
            Argument.NameTypePair arg = arguments[i];
           
            // Add space?
            if (i > 0) {
                lambda.append(' ');
            }
           
            // Add argument name (unqualified, as qualification yields bad CAL syntax)
            // The arguments come from the code, so the unqualified names unambiguously come from the current module
            lambda.append(arg.getName());
        }
       
        lambda.append(" -> " + body);
       
        // Return the final lambda
        return lambda.toString();
    }
